  • Jay Williams did it all in his three years at Duke. National Champions in 2001. National Players of the Year in 2002. Plus two-time Consensus All-American honors and a retired jersey inside Cameron Indoor Stadium. He was an absolute bucket, especially in the 2001 NCAA Championship run, where he led the tournament with 25.7 points per game. Williams was selected No. 2 overall in the 2002 NBA Draft by the Chicago Bulls and was a starter in his first season before his NBA career was cut short due to injury. Since deciding to no longer pursue basketball in 2006, Williams has transitioned his career into being one of ESPN's top NBA and College Basketball analysts.
